BATMAN: ARKHAM KNIGHT Gets A New Release Date; Plus Batmobile & Limited Editions

Rocksteady has finally announced the new release date for the highly anticipated final installment in their hit Arkham series, Batman: Arkham Knight. The game after initially being delayed from October 14, 2014 was expected to hit stores sometime in January 2015, but that doesn't seem to be the case anymore as the new release date has been revealed to be June 2, 2015

Even though the wait is over 9 months now, it looks like Rocksteady is really taking every precaution to assure that they deliver the best product they can, which should be welcome news to all fans of the series. 



Along with the announcement of new release date came the announcement of two special editions for the game: a Batmobile Edition, which comes with a fully transformable Batmobile statue, and a Limited Edition, which comes with a 12" Batman statue. Both editions will come with a special Steelbook case, an art book, an issue of the Batman: Arkham Knight comic book, and three exclusive New 52 character skins.

The Limited Edition will be available for $99.99 in the U.S. and the Batmobile Edition will be available for $199.99. Both special editions will be exclusive to the PS4 & Xbox One. You can see previews for both below!





In the explosive finale to the Arkham series, Batman faces the ultimate threat against the city he is sworn to protect. The Scarecrow returns to unite an impressive roster of super villains, including Penguin, Two-Face and Harley Quinn, to destroy The Dark Knight forever. Batman: Arkham Knight introduces Rocksteady's uniquely designed version of the Batmobile, which is drivable for the first time in the franchise. The addition of this legendary vehicle, combined with the acclaimed gameplay of the Batman Arkham series, offers gamers the ultimate and complete Batman experience as they tear through the streets and soar across the skyline of the entirety of Gotham City. Be The Batman.


Batman: Arkham Knight will be available June 2, 2015
